The Complexity of Cloud Environments
Cloud computing environments are inherently complex, involving multiple layers of infrastructure, services, applications, and configurations. As businesses move more of their workloads to the cloud, the scope and scale of these environments continue to grow exponentially. With numerous cloud services being interconnected, troubleshooting an issue may require in-depth knowledge across a variety of platforms, technologies, and protocols. The complexity of cloud systems means that even minor misconfigurations can lead to significant problems.
Key Challenges in Cloud Environments
-
Dynamic Resource Allocation: Cloud environments are highly dynamic, with resources being provisioned and decommissioned on demand. This elasticity can make it challenging to track, monitor, and manage resource allocation effectively. Resource mismatches can result in bottlenecks, over-provisioning, or under-utilization.
-
Distributed Architecture: Most cloud systems are distributed, meaning data, services, and applications may span across multiple regions or availability zones. Troubleshooting issues in distributed systems often requires the coordination of multiple services and a deep understanding of the interdependencies between them.
-
Security Concerns: With increasing incidents of cyberattacks and data breaches, cloud security is a growing concern. Misconfigurations, vulnerabilities in cloud services, or inadequate access control policies can lead to significant security incidents that must be addressed immediately.
-
Cost Overruns: Cloud environments can become a significant source of financial strain if not properly managed. Without constant monitoring, businesses may face escalating costs due to resource over-provisioning, excessive data transfers, or under-optimized usage.
-
Latency and Performance Bottlenecks: In complex cloud environments, performance bottlenecks can emerge from various sources of network issues, poor configuration of virtual machines, overloaded servers, or inefficient code. Diagnosing and resolving performance issues can often require a comprehensive analysis of the entire stack.
-
Vendor-Specific Issues: Each cloud provider whether A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ud has its own set of tools, interfaces, and architectures. This means that resolving cloud-related problems may require deep expertise specific to each platform.

Root Cause Analysis
Once the issue is diagnosed, we perform a thorough root cause analysis (RCA). The goal is to not only fix the immediate problem but to identify underlying issues that may cause the same problem to recur. Root cause analysis helps us address misconfigurations, code inefficiencies, or operational flaws that could potentially cause further disruptions.
For example, we might discover that recurring downtime is caused by improperly configured load balancers or that slow performance is due to inefficient database queries. By addressing the root cause, we ensure long-term stability.
